Problems solved by technology

This kind of algorithm, first, requires high real-time performance, requires real-time collection and real-time calculation, and requires a large number of mathematical calculations in the collection equipment. The calculation here includes not only calculating the input data of the algorithm from the collected data, but also Including the calculation of the algorithm itself, in order to better maintain the effect, this kind of calculation has high requirements on the hardware of the acquisition equipment. If a large number of equipment needs to be collected, the cost will be doubled; second, this type of algorithm often produces acute Fault diagnosis can only be performed when there is a sudden fault. If the health of the motor is regarded as a value between 0 and 100, when the traditional fault diagnosis algorithm is applied, the change of the health of the motor is often a sudden decrease of a discrete value, which makes the equipment diagnosis The time from failure to irreversible damage to the equipment is too short, which is not conducive to the fault tolerance of the motor; third, the traditional fault diagnosis method often only judges the threshold value of one parameter, its accuracy is not high, and its robustness is poor

Abstract

The invention discloses a method and a system for predictive maintenance based on motor parameters. The method starts from the local operation condition of the motor; two non-electrical acquisition parameters of temperature and vibration of the motor without direct connection are acquired for cross calculation. The real-time working state of the motor is mapped by adopting the matrix eigenvalue vector; the function relationship among the temperature, the vibration and the health degree of the motor can be realized, the linear change relationship between the local and comprehensive health degrees of the motor can be obtained, predictive maintenance is realized by judging the change trend of the health degree within a period of time, the diagnosis time of traditional motor fault diagnosis isadvanced, and irreversible damage to the motor can be well prevented. According to the method, the abnormal working state of the motor can be obtained more accurately, the statistical calculation flow is independent of the real-time calculation flow, the edge calculation pressure of acquisition equipment is reduced, and unnecessary hardware cost is avoided; and predictive maintenance can be positioned to a part of the motor, so that the manual detection cost is reduced.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a method and system for predictive maintenance based on motor parameters, belongs to the field of information, and is suitable for maintenance of industrial sites, engineering teaching equipment and equipment with motor devices. Background technique [0002] In terms of predictive maintenance of motors, the country is still in the tentative stage, and there is no outstanding solution that can realize a unified predictive maintenance platform for motors of various types and industries. In order to realize the construction of the predictive platform, the daily operating health of the motor must first be determined, which requires statistics and analysis of the daily operating parameters of the motor. The current motor maintenance is mostly based on fault diagnosis algorithms, and the relevant electrical parameters of the motor can be derived mathematically to judge its operating status.
